Abstract

A combination of NMR spectroscopy and mass spectrometry has been crucial in determining the structure of the relatively stable light-inactivated form of the cofactor of the hydrogenase Hmd (see scheme). These studies have shown that the chromophore bound to GMP through a phosphoester linkage is a pyridone derivative.
